The Backyard Pantry enables farmers, growers and artisans to sell their products directly to you, the consumer – no markets, no added commissions, no middleman. Western Australia has so many incredible products, just waiting to be introduced to the rest of our beautiful State. Now, more than ever, we want to know where our food comes from. We want to know which farming practices are used and which

products, chemicals and ingredients are added to our food, drink and hygiene products. With the Backyard Pantry, you get to see what Western Australia has to offer fresh food wise, and you can choose who you want to buy from. You can support the farmers, artisans and creators of our amazing State. You can also get to know each person you buy from by going to their Stall and having a look at their bio. You can read about their values & farming practices and you'll get to meet them in person if you choose to pick up your produce from the farm gate.

🍯✨ Meet Nectar Honey — Where People, Bees & Nature Work in Harmony
Out here in Western Australia, something special is happening in the bush.
It starts with passionate beekeepers, healthy hives, and the untouched native forests our bees call home.

At Nectar Honey, every jar tells a story — of early mornings checking hives, of bees gathering nectar from Jarrah, Marri, Yarri and wild bush blossoms, and of a team who believes real honey should be raw, pure, and straight from the comb.

From bioactive Jarrah TA35+, to rich Marri TA20+, to the golden glow of native bush honey, each batch is harvested with care and bottled with pride. And if you’ve ever tasted their honeycomb straight from the frame, you know it’s nature at its sweetest.

There’s something special about a place built on honesty, integrity, and generations of hard work. Damper Gully Farms is exactly that.

A family‑owned and operated farm, Andrew and Lisa Falcinella work alongside their three children and Andrew’s parents, Paul and Avis — continuing a legacy that began when Paul grew up farming potatoes and running cattle on Diamond Tree Road .

Named after the original Damper Gully Road property purchased by Andrew’s grandfather Val, the farm carries forward the spirit of a place where the family could slow down, breathe, and draw inspiration from the land .

Today, Damper Gully Farms produces real food with no secret ingredients — just passion, tradition, and respect for the soil beneath their feet .
